Pregnant woman stabbed to death after refusing abortion

Shaine March, 47, is accused of stabbing Alana Odysseos, 32, 19 times outside her London apartment on July 22, 2024. Odysseos and March had been in a relationship for about four months, and Odysseos was in the “early stages” of pregnancy. After the incident, neighbors reported hearing Odysseos outside screaming, “Shaine stabbed me, he stabbed me! Help! Help!”
Neighbors also say that the couple argued often; just hours before the stabbing, Odysseos was heard saying, “I don’t want to kill my baby.” She was also the mother of two other children.
According to court testimony, March was apprehended shortly after the incident and told police, “I did it, I killed her Alana Odysseos” and “I killed her hahahaha I killed her hahahaha.”
Friends and family testified that throughout the relationship, March was very abusive to Odysseos; refusing to allow her to talk to people, and checking up on her whereabouts at all times.
Odysseos had also told a friend that they had argued over the pregnancy, and he had pressured her to get an abortion, claiming that the preborn child was not his.
After his arrest, March told officers, “I hope she isn’t dead. I hope the baby in her belly is still alive. But you know what, yeah? But I did say to her, have the abortion…”
According to the BBC, March has admitted to manslaughter on the basis of diminished responsibility, but denies murdering Odysseos…..

Texas Man Sentenced to 18 Years in Prison for Sexually Assaulting 15-Year-Old Girl

Lead prosecutor Tristyl McInnis said the jury handed down 18-year prison sentences for each of the two counts of sexual assault of a child to 54-year-old Emmanuel Aransiola. The jury convicted the man in late September for two counts of sexual assault of a 15-year-old girl that took place in November 2023.
McInnis said Aransiola lured the teenage girl into his vehicle and later sexually assaulted her. She added that the defendant had not previously met the girl before the assault.
The girl immediately reported the assault to a family member. Police investigators obtained home security video and license plate reader data, which helped identify the vehicle and the suspect. The girl identified Aransiola from a photo line-up. McInnis said DNA evidence connected the defendant to the victim.
This case is a reminder that protecting children requires all of us to be vigilant,” McInnis said in a written statement. “We must notice when something doesn’t look right and speak up. One person’s voice can stop a predator and save a child.”

State Department employee allegedly removed classified docs, met with Chinese officials

Tellis began working for the State Department in 2001, court documents state. He is accused of unlawful retention of national defense information, according to an affidavit.
He held a top-secret clearance and had access to sensitive information, federal prosecutors said in court documents. He was also employed as a senior fellow at the Carnegie Endowment for International Peace.
During a search of his Vienna, Va., home, authorities found more than a thousand pages of documents marked “TOP SECRET” and “SECRET,” according to court documents.
On Sept. 12, Tellis had a coworker at a government facility print multiple classified documents for him, authorities said.
On Sept. 25, he allegedly printed U.S. Air Force documents concerning military aircraft capabilities. Federal prosecutors allege that he met with Chinese government officials multiple times over the past several years.
In September 2022, he met with Chinese officials at a Virginia restaurant while holding a manila envelope, prosecutors said.
During a meeting on April 11, 2023, Tellis and Chinese officials were heard talking about Iranian-Chinese relations and emerging technologies while dining at a restaurant, authorities said….
Elon Musk’s Boring Company to Build ‘Dubai Loop’ in UAE

Bloomberg reports that the United Arab Emirates (UAE) Minister for Artificial Intelligence, Omar Al Olama, recently announced that the Boring Company’s “Dubai Loop” transit system is set to become operational by the second quarter of 2026. This underground transportation network, a partnership between Elon Musk’s tunneling venture and the UAE government, aims to alleviate traffic congestion in the rapidly growing city of Dubai.
According to the initial plans unveiled by the Boring Company in February, the Dubai Loop’s first phase will span 17 kilometers (10.6 miles) of tunnels and have the capacity to transport 20,000 passengers per hour. Al Olama stated that this initial loop is just the beginning, with plans for “multiple loops” in the future, although he did not provide a specific timeline for the expansion.
The Dubai Loop project aligns with the city’s ongoing efforts to tackle the increasing congestion resulting from its growing population. Dubai has been exploring various futuristic solutions, including air taxi services from companies like California-based Joby Aviation and its Chinese competitors. The UAE has positioned itself as a welcoming host for innovative technologies, such as flying cars and AI chatbots, by implementing light-touch regulations and ambitious expansion plans.
If successful, the Dubai Loop would mark a significant milestone for the Boring Company, which has struggled to deliver on its promises in the past. The company’s only functioning public Loop is currently operating in Las Vegas, where human-driven Tesla vehicles shuttle passengers between stations. It remains unclear whether the Dubai Loop will rely on Tesla cars or utilize other modes of transport that the Boring Company has previously proposed, such as vacuum pods and driverless vehicles….
Trump touts another US strike near Venezuela that killed six alleged drug smugglers

President Donald Trump announced Tuesday that the U.S. military carried out another strike on a suspected drug vessel off the coast of Venezuela, killing six suspected smugglers.
“Under my Standing Authorities as Commander-in-Chief, this morning, the Secretary of War, ordered a lethal kinetic strike on a vessel affiliated with a Designated Terrorist Organization (DTO) conducting narcotrafficking in the USSOUTHCOM area of responsibility — just off the Coast of Venezuela. Intelligence confirmed the vessel was trafficking narcotics, was associated with illicit narcoterrorist networks, and was transiting along a known DTO route,” Trump wrote Tuesday on Truth Social.
“The strike was conducted in International Waters, and six male narcoterrorists aboard the vessel were killed in the strike,” Trump said. “No U.S. Forces were harmed.”
The strikes comes after the White House sent lawmakers a memo Sept. 30 informing them that the U.S. is now participating in a “non-international armed conflict” with drug smugglers.
Additionally, it comes on the heels of four other fatal strikes against alleged drug boats in the Caribbean since September.

Hamas won’t give up arms or Gaza control — despite agreeing to Trump deal, spokesman says

Hamas appeared to renege on key demands of President Trump’s cease-fire deal just hours after the world celebrated the end of the Gaza war — with a top official saying the terror group will not give up its arms or control over the Gaza Strip.
Spokesman Hazem Qassem claimed Monday that Hamas has no need to abide by every word of Trump’s 20-point peace plan, including calls for the terror group to lay down its arms.
“We do not need to limit ourselves to the Israeli terms and definitions related to weapons,” Qassem told the Al-Arabiya news channel.
“We will not be captives to Israeli terms or demands,” he added. “This is one of the focal points of the struggle in the next stage, after the cessation of aggression in the Gaza Strip.”
Qassem echoed Hamas’ long-standing position that it will neither give up its weapons nor cede governance over the Gaza Strip until a path is laid out for Palestinian statehood.
Trump’s plan, which saw all 20 living hostages freed on Monday, provides for how Gaza should be governed after Hamas cedes control.
However, the details of how and when that will happen have not yet been agreed upon.
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u has repeatedly rejected any and all deals that would see a Palestinian state form.
Netanyahu’s administration has also made it clear that Hamas must disarm for the cease-fire to go through, warning that the military will not allow the terror group to continue posing a threat to the Jewish state. …
